Quality as the Ultimate Referral Source for your Company

When it comes to the success of a construction project, quality stands as the most influential factor. Its impact is so significant that it becomes the driving force behind referrals. This article explores the undeniable link between quality and referrals, emphasizing the importance of prioritizing quality in the construction industry.


In any construction project, quality sets the stage for success. It involves meeting or exceeding customer expectations, adhering to industry standards, and delivering exceptional craftsmanship. When quality is prioritized, it not only leads to client satisfaction but also generates positive word-of-mouth, which serves as a powerful referral source.

Referrals play a crucial role in the growth and reputation of construction companies. They are a testament to a company's capabilities and reliability. Satisfied clients are more likely to recommend a construction company to their network, based on the quality of their experience. By consistently delivering high-quality work, construction companies increase their chances of receiving valuable referrals.


One key aspect to note is that quality extends beyond the final product. It encompasses the entire construction process, from initial planning and design to project management and execution. A focus on quality should be ingrained in every step, ensuring that every aspect of the project is executed to the highest standards.


Investing in quality has several long-term benefits for construction companies. Firstly, it leads to enhanced customer satisfaction, which in turn promotes repeat business and fosters long-term relationships with clients. Secondly, satisfied clients become brand ambassadors, spreading positive recommendations within their professional circles.


Additionally, quality is closely tied to a construction company's reputation. Building a solid reputation for delivering high-quality projects sets a company apart from its competitors. It establishes trust and credibility, making it more likely for potential clients to choose a reputable company with a proven track record.


In order to prioritize quality, construction companies need to implement effective quality management systems. These systems involve comprehensive quality control measures, rigorous inspections, and continuous monitoring throughout the project lifecycle. By proactively addressing quality concerns, companies can mitigate risks, ensure compliance, and maintain consistent standards.


It is important for construction professionals to recognize that quality is not a one-time achievement but an ongoing commitment. It requires constant evaluation, improvement, and adaptation to evolving industry standards. By embracing a culture of quality, construction companies can position themselves as leaders in their field and maximize their referral potential.


In conclusion, quality serves as the ultimate referral source in the construction industry. By prioritizing quality in every aspect of a project, construction companies can generate positive word-of-mouth and secure valuable referrals. Investing in quality not only leads to client satisfaction and repeat business but also builds a reputable brand that stands out in the competitive market. Ultimately, a commitment to quality sets the stage for long-term success and growth in the construction industry.
